PTMO (polytetramethylene oxide) is a synthetic elastomeric polyether polymer known for its exceptional flexibility and resilience, making it suitable for applications requiring large deformations and recovery. It is commonly used in sealing applications, flexible tubing, and vibration-damping components across automotive, industrial equipment, and consumer product industries, where its combination of low-temperature flexibility and chemical resistance provides advantages over rigid plastics and natural rubbers. Engineers select PTMO when applications demand high elongation capacity paired with moderate structural stiffness and resistance to ozone and weathering.
